Advantages and Disadvantages of Wood Decking

Wood decking delivers a combination of organic beauty and rustic character, making it a preferred selection for countless homeowners. One of its primary advantages is its aesthetic appeal; the warm hues and natural grain textures elevate outdoor areas. Additionally, wood tends to be more budget-friendly than composite options, offering an economical choice for those seeking to manage costs.

That said, wood decking comes with notable drawbacks. Preserving its look and preventing weather-induced deterioration requires consistent maintenance efforts, including sealing and staining. Wood is also susceptible to pests, such as termites, and can warp or splinter over time. Such vulnerability demands continuous monitoring and the possible replacement of compromised boards.

Benefits and Drawbacks of Composite Decking

Composite decking presents an innovative alternative to conventional wood, providing durability and minimal upkeep. A standout feature is resistance to rot, splintering, and insect damage, enabling a significantly extended lifespan over traditional wood. Moreover, composite decking is generally manufactured using recycled plastics and wood fibers, appealing to environmentally conscious consumers.

However, there are drawbacks to evaluate. Composite decking often costs more initially than traditional wood, influencing early budget decisions. Certain products may also experience fading over time, necessitating color touch-ups. Additionally, while it requires less maintenance, regular cleaning is still necessary to prevent mold and mildew buildup.

Cost of Wood vs. Composite Decking

The financial aspect of decking options plays an essential role in the decisions of homeowners. In a comparison of wood and composite decking, starting costs may differ significantly. Pressure-treated wood is generally the most cost-effective choice, with pricing commonly spanning from $2 to $5 per square foot. That said, this more affordable starting price may contribute to increased expenses over time due to maintenance and potential replacements.

In contrast, composite decking generally falls from $4 to $10 per square foot. Although the upfront cost is greater, composite materials commonly feature warranties and need little maintenance, which may translate to decreased overall spending over the years. Homebuyers must additionally account for aspects including installation fees, which might fluctuate according to the material selected. In the end, grasping the full cost of investment, including maintenance and longevity, is vital for making an informed choice between wood and composite decking.

Lifespan and Waste Reduction

Durability is a key factor in determining the ecological footprint of deck materials. Wooden decks, though visually appealing, generally have a lifespan of around 10 to 15 years, necessitating routine upkeep and eventual substitution, adding to material waste. On the other hand, composite decks have the capacity to last up to 25 to 30 years with little maintenance required, reducing the frequency of replacements and associated waste generation.

Additionally, composite products are often produced with recycled plastics, diverting waste from landfills. Even so, their fabrication demands resource-intensive manufacturing procedures. In the end, the decision between wood and composite decking depends not only on durability but also on the long-term environmental footprint. Consumers must weigh the short-term visual and financial advantages against the sustained environmental effects of their decking choice.

Frequently Asked Questions

What Are the Best Ways to Maintain My Wooden Deck Over Time?

To keep a wooden deck long-term, consistent cleaning, sealing, and staining are vital. Inspecting for damage, replacing broken boards, and ensuring proper drainage will prolong its life and maintain its look.

Can Composite Decking Be Painted or Stained?

Composite decking generally does not accept paint or stain effectively, as its surface is specifically made to resist such applications. This quality helps sustain its appearance and durability, reducing maintenance needs compared to traditional wood decking.

What Warranties Are Available for Composite Decking?

Various warranties for composite decking generally consist of lifetime limited coverage, protection against fading and staining, and guarantees for structural soundness. Warranty terms differ among manufacturers, emphasizing the importance of reviewing specific terms before making a purchase.
